ALBAWABA - Rumors spread on social media in the last couple of hours that the Brazilian football legend Roberto Carlos reportedly converted to Islam.
The speculations online started when Ali Şahin, a lawmaker from Türkiye's ruling Justice and Development Party (AK Party), announced that the football player converted to Islam about four weeks ago.
Şahin made the announcement about Roberto Carlos after meetings with representatives of Brazil's Muslim community in São Paulo.
According to the Turkish lawmaker, Şahin said that Sheikh Jihad Hammadeh, who is a well-known person in the Muslim community in Brazil and vice president and religious adviser of the National Association of Islamic Jurists (ANAJI), told him about the Brazilian footballer.

Did Roberto Carlos convert to Islam?
It is worth noting that Roberto Carlos, who is followed by over 10.5 million people on Instagram, recently got married to Suhayla At Tohiri, a prominent Moroccan-born football agent based in Spain. At Tohiri is Muslim and was raised with Arab roots.
Suhayla At Tohiri's Islamic marriage to Brazilian football legend Roberto Carlos recently gained global media attention.
However, Carlos, the former Fenerbahçe star, didn't make any public comment or declare that he embraced Islam.
